Ray Gricar appeared to have a stable and content life, residing with his girlfriend, Patty Fornicola, and being on the brink of retirement. However, on April 15, 2005, he unexpectedly took a day off, informing Fornicola that he was going on a drive but never returned home.

During the subsequent investigation, Gricar’s car was located parked in Lewisburg, Pennsylvania, with his cell phone inside. Notably, crucial items such as his laptop, keys, and wallet were missing. Despite extensive efforts by law enforcement, the fate of Ray Gricar remains unknown, leaving behind a perplexing and unsolved mystery.

The Life and Career of Ray Gricar

Born on October 9, 1945, Ray Gricar was a distinguished attorney who held the position of district attorney in Centre County, Pennsylvania, from 1985 to 2005. Originally hailing from Cleveland, Ohio, Gricar pursued a legal career, initially working as a prosecutor before ascending to the role of district attorney.

After relocating to State College, Pennsylvania, Gricar focused on family life and served as an assistant district attorney before winning the district attorney election in 1985. In a notable decision in 1998, he gained attention for choosing not to press charges against Jerry Sandusky, an assistant football coach at Penn State accused of child sexual abuse. Gricar opted not to seek re-election in 2005.

Throughout his life, Gricar faced personal challenges, including divorces and the tragic suicide of his older brother in 1996. His mysterious disappearance in 2005 added to the difficulties he had encountered. His car was discovered in Lewisburg, and later his laptop and its hard drive were found in the Susquehanna River. However, the circumstances surrounding his vanishing remain unclear.

At the time of his disappearance, Gricar was residing with his girlfriend, Patty Fornicola, who also worked in the Centre County District Attorney’s office. Approaching retirement with financial stability and a fulfilling life, Gricar had a successful career, a loving girlfriend, and a daughter.

On April 15, 2005, Gricar unexpectedly took a day off and went on a drive, informing Fornicola that he was heading northeast of Centre Hall. However, he never returned, prompting Fornicola to report him missing.

Authorities located Gricar’s red Mini Cooper in Lewisburg, a location reminiscent of where his brother’s car had been found after an apparent suicide. Gricar’s car contained his county-issued cell phone, but his laptop, keys, and wallet were missing.

Despite initial investigations not indicating foul play, the presence of sniffer dogs suggested that Gricar might have entered another vehicle. The FBI became involved, meticulously examining Gricar’s financial and communication records, but no significant leads were uncovered.

In July, fishermen made a crucial discovery when they found Gricar’s county-issued laptop in the Susquehanna River, although the hard drive was missing. Two months later, a damaged hard drive was recovered, revealing search queries on Gricar’s home computer related to damaging a hard drive.

Despite numerous theories, Ray Gricar was declared “dead in absentia” on July 25, 2011, leaving behind a lasting mystery surrounding his disappearance.
